Asked by: Lord Mohammed of Tinsley (Liberal Democrat - Life peer)

Question to the Department for Environment, Food and Rural Affairs:

To ask His Majesty's Government what are the reasons for the delay in implementing the due diligence requirements under the Environment Act 2021; and when those measures will take effect.

Answered by Baroness Hayman of Ullock - Parliamentary Under-Secretary (Department for Environment, Food and Rural Affairs)

We recognise the urgency of taking action to ensure that UK consumption of forest risk commodities is not driving deforestation. The Government is actively considering the best regulatory approach to address de-forestation in UK supply chains; we will set out this approach in due course.
